Front Cover Comparison

Large, dominant icon, making clear the title of the magazine

Price

Subject’s face can be easily and clearly seen, with eye contact

Large, dominant, full page image of one of the main articles in the magazine (with a band displayed)

Thumbnails of other important articles

Language techniques used to anchor articles

Bright colour scheme, with colourful clothing

Teasing Contents

Competitions and free gifts

Short, memorable magazine title

Contents Page ComparisonPage Title at the top of the page with the date of the issue

‘Features’ section

Quotes from various articles

Images from various articles

Continuous colour scheme throughout

Page number giving reference to location of articles, with the name of the articles

Images of artists both performing and on a set

Large, clear font

Few external advertisements from other institutions on the contents page

Various language techniques

Double Page Spread ComparisonPage Title at the top left of the page, indicating what the page contains

Name of the artist in large, clear font, for a big impact amongst other articles

Highlighted quotes from the article

Contact details, to get in touch with the editor

Introduction to the article

The article itself, written in columns –clear font

Many pictures of the band included over the pages

A continuous colour scheme used over the two pages

Often contain ‘extra information’ columns

Some text highlighted with large, bold, colourful font

Some text drags over the page
